This wrist corsage, photographed against crisp white, is presented on the inner wrist of a wearer with a warm light-to-medium brown skin tone, allowing the soft colours and textures to be read in clear detail. The anchor flower is a large, fully opened rose in a champagne-peach shade, its petals layered in a classic spiral and catching the light with a satiny sheen. Beneath and to one side, two lime-green button chrysanthemums provide a cheerful, almost spherical contrast; their compact, densely textured florets punctuate the softer rose shape with lively geometry. The floral cluster is nestled into a foundation of rich, dark green foliage - broad salal or ruscus leaves that give weight and structure - while a folded variegated leaf, striped with creamy white, is manipulated into an elegant curl that sweeps outwards like a ribboned accent. The construction reads precise and intentional: flowers closely wired and bound, the fastening hidden from view so the focus remains on natural materials. In soft daylight the palette leans warm and celebratory, suggesting bridal parties, prom evenings, or an anniversary reception in Dartmouth Park or a small gathering near Tufnell Park. The sensory impression is tactile and subtle: velvety rose petals, the springy resilience of the button mums, and the faintly green scent of freshly cut foliage. This piece exemplifies thoughtful floristry - compact, wearable, and composed to carry memories through a special event.
